Transaction dc9e648dd76063637fd828d055c82f3cb14c5d975b182175a59828033ffabe66
1 Input
1 Output
-
dc9e648dd76063637fd828d055c82f3cb14c5d975b182175a59828033ffabe66:0
- value
- 162921
- script pubkey
- OP_0 OP_PUSHBYTES_20 577fd0d074e37eed4e090df2a7ca81fbf5ce577a
- address
- bc1q2alap5r5udlw6nsfphe20j5pl06uu4m6hcz3sn